Toilet Overflow Water Removal Cost In Randolph, AZ

The cost of Toilet Overflow Water Removal can vary based on the severity of the overflow,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Randolph, AZ. These are estimates, not guarantees. Get a free estimate from our team.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Assessment and Planning $100 – $500 Severity of the overflow, size of the affected area, and local conditions.
Water Extraction and Removal $500 – $2,500 Amount of water extracted, equipment used, and labor required.
Drying and Dehumidification $200 – $1,000 Size of the affected area, equipment used, and labor required.
Sanitizing and Disinfecting $100 – $500 Size of the affected area, equipment used, and labor required.
Final Inspection and Cleanup $100 – $500 Size of the affected area, equipment used, and labor required.
Emergency Situation Response $500 – $2,000 Severity of the situation, equipment used, and labor required.

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. Get a free estimate from our team.
